Select an option below to see step-by-step directions and to compare ticket prices and travel times in Rome2rio's travel planner. WebJan 4, 2024 · The Atlantic Road in western Norway. Opened in July 1989 after six years of construction, the 5.2-mile-long road connects Averøy island with the mainland by way of causeways and eight bridges across an archipelago. For tourists, the road can be a destination in itself or simply a part of a much longer road trip along the coastline.

SPECIAL DEAL!! scopay link codeEvenes (Northern Sami: Evenášši) is a municipality in Nordland county, Norway. It is part of the traditional district of Ofoten. The administrative centre of the municipality is the village of Bogen. Other villages in Evenes include Liland, Tårstad, Dragvik, and the village of Evenes.
